De Vroomen Holland Garden Products
De Vroomen Holland is introducing four distinctive new Oriental Poppies to the U.S. market for 2010. One of these new varieties, Papaver orientale Paradiso artfully combines colors and structure in a mass of distinctively gorgeous flowers. Strong stems hold delicately colored pale pink flowers that are set off with red spots instead of black. The petals have a sturdy, less crinkled form and open fully to give the flowers a cleanly rounded shape. This floriferous variety grows to 26 in. tall and blooms May to June.

Green Fuse Botanicals
Gumdrop Coco Rose and Coco White (pictured) join Green Fuse Botanicals’ (formerly Bodger Botanicals) Gumdrop Begonias series for 2009-2010. Unlike the current, green-leafed Gumdrops, both Coco varieties feature chocolate-colored leaves serving as a wonderful backdrop to the fully double, profuse blooms. Coco Rose and Coco White are both extremely heat tolerant. The Gumdrop Begonias series is wonderfully versatile, easy to grow, heat tolerant, and floriferous with outstanding garden performance. Excellent for use in pots, baskets and combinations.
Growers Supply
Economically grow fruits, vegetables and flowers in any climate, all year round with the Passive Solar-Heated Greenhouse. This solar-designed greenhouse has an 8-ft. direct-gain Water Wall that captures and absorbs the daytime sun, releasing it back at nighttime, drastically cutting energy usage and costs. All units are 22 ft. 8 in. wide by 14 ft. 7 in. tall and are constructed from heavy-duty, 14-gauge, 1.90-in. OD Allied Gatorshield structural steel tubing. Top covering is exclusive double-layer, 4-year, 6-ml greenhouse film, with inflation fan kit for superior heat retention.

Haaga Great Lakes
The Haaga 670 Electric Sweeper Machine functions as a manual or electric sweeper. This model consists of a three-brush electric double-sweeping system that is ideal for greenhouse and nursery cleaning. The 670 Electric Sweeper cleans wet or dry, both large and small debris, and can be used for indoor and outdoor operations. Haaga machines are industrial grade, lightweight, and feature ergonomic handle and grips. These space-saving sweepers also include a four-year brush warranty. German engineered and designed with U.S. parts and service support.
Hanna Instruments Inc.
The HI 5000 Mini Fertigator is an all-in-one, ready-to-use control system. The Mini Fertigator is compact and versatile, bringing precision nutrient and acid control to professional growers. It’s easy to install and comes completely pre-assembled. To inject nutrients, it uses a venturi so there are no high-maintenance peristaltic pumps to worry about. Hanna’s Blackstone pump (included) can handle full-strength acid, and the flat-tipped probes are also highly resistant to fouling and clogging. The automated dosing feature allows growers to optimize growth without spending half the time measuring, mixing and dosing.

PanAmerican Seed Co.
Serena Angelonia is the first-ever seed-grown angelonia. Grow these compact, no-pinch plants tight in premium packs and larger containers, and send bulky, well-branched plants to market. This carefree, continuous bloomer is well-suited to landscapes, gardens and mixed containers, and withstands anything summer can dish out. Serena Angelonia’s upright mounding habit grows 12 to 14 in. wide by 10 to 12 in. tall. Available in four eye-catching colors that includes Lavender, Lavender Pink (pictured), Purple and White, plus one mix. GT
